What you'll handle

·Manage the front desk during school hours.
·Receive and route phone calls professionally.
·Handle visitor passes and walk-in parents.
·Support admissions enquiries and basic information requests.
·Coordinate courier and document movement.

Working in a CBSE school

This school follows the CBSE framework, so expect continuous and comprehensive assessment, NEP-aligned competency questions, and a strong emphasis on subject enrichment activities.
